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Ruiyu Ni <ruiyu.ni@intel.com>
Reviewed-by: Hao A Wu <hao.a.wu@intel.com>
Cc: Dandan Bi <dandan.bi@intel.com>
);\r
\r
ExtendedConfigSpace = NULL;\r
+ ExtendedConfigSize = 0;\r
PcieCapabilityPtr = LocatePciCapability (&ConfigSpace, EFI_PCI_CAPABILITY_ID_PCIEXP);\r
if (PcieCapabilityPtr != 0) {\r
ExtendedConfigSize = 0x1000 - EFI_PCIE_CAPABILITY_BASE_OFFSET;\r
//\r
if (ExplainData) {\r
PciExplainPci (&ConfigSpace, Address, IoDev);\r
- if ((PcieCapabilityPtr != 0) && !ShellGetExecutionBreakFlag ()) {\r
+ if ((ExtendedConfigSpace != NULL) && !ShellGetExecutionBreakFlag ()) {\r
PciExplainPciExpress (\r
(PCI_CAPABILITY_PCIEXP *) ((UINT8 *) &ConfigSpace + PcieCapabilityPtr),\r
ExtendedConfigSpace,\r